Features

AI Translation
  • Single Power Supply Operation - 4.5 to 5.5 volt for read, erase, and program operations
  • 1,048,576 x 8 / 524,288 x 16 switchable
  • Boot Sector Architecture - T = Top Boot Sector - B = Bottom Boot Sector
  • Sector Structure - 16K-Byte x 1, 8K-Byte x 2, 32K-Byte x 1, and 64K-Byte x 15
  • Sector protection - Hardware method to disable any combination of sectors from program or erase operations - Temporary sector unprotected allows code changes in previously locked sectors
  • Latch-up protected to 100 mA from -1V to Vcc + 1V
  • Compatible with JEDEC standard - Pinout and software compatible to single power supply Flash
  • High Performance - Access time: 70 ns - Byte/Word program time: 9 μs/11 μs (typical) - Erase time: 0.7 s/sector, 8 s/chip (typical)
  • Low Power Consumption - Low active read current: 40 mA (maximum) at 5 MHz - Low standby current: 1 μA (typical)
  • Minimum 100,000 erase/program cycle
  • 20 years data retention
  • Erase Suspend/ Erase Resume - Suspends sector erase operation to read data from or program data to another sector which is not being erased
  • Status Reply - Data# Polling & Toggle bits provide detection of program and erase operation completion
  • Ready/Busy# (RY/BY#) Output - Provides a hardware method of detecting program and erase operation completion
  • Hardware Reset (RESET#) Input - Provides a hardware method to reset the internal state machine to read mode
  • 44-Pin SOP
  • 48-Pin TSOP
  • 48-Ball LFBGA (6x8 mm)
  • All devices are RoHS Compliant
